Laminated safety/security glass with PVB interlayer
Assembly of two or more sheets of glass using one or more PVB (polyvinyl butyral) interlayers
The structure of the assembly determines the level of safety/security in terms of protection of individuals and property: helps prevent accidents and burglaries, and can be bulletproof and explosion-proof (can also be assembled with polycarbonate)
Enhances acoustic insulation and protection from ultraviolet radiation
Available with clear and coloured PVB interlayers (opalescent and basic colours), or with decorative PVB interlayers (wide range of colours and geometric designs)
Can be combined with the range of basic Glaverbel glasses to offer additional functions: solar control, low emissivity, decoration
Use: for exterior and interior applications; in single or insulating glazing |

Neopariés® is a unique glass building material, made by a highly sophisticated and specialized technique of crystallizing glass. The many performance attributes of Neopariés make it an ideal alternative to stone for interior and exterior walls, as well as interior floors, counters and table tops.
With a marble-like appearance, Neopariés is available in large flat or curved panels. As it is dramatically stronger than marble or granite it may be used in thinner and lighter configurations. Unlike natural stone or granite, Neopariés is nearly graffiti proof - greatly reducing maintenance problems and costs. The extremely smooth surface yields zero water absorption and nearly eliminates damage that can be caused by by acids or alkalis. Neopariés is characterized by an extremely high sheen. This reflectivity of light frequently allows the reduction of artificial lighting, thus saving energy costs. |

Fire-resistant and retardant glasses are laminated glasses consisting of Planibel float glass assembled with one or more intumescent interlayers.
In the event of fire, these layers expand, forming a protective screen.
Product range:
Pyrobel
Pyrobelite
Pyrostar

Thermal Tempering is when glass is re-heated to just below its melting point, then suddenly cooled by directing multiple jets of cold air at a controlled pressure onto its surface.
By this means, the outer surface of the glass is subjected to compression and its interior to traction. The intensity of these two forces depends on the temperature that was reached just before cooling starts, enabling the production of tempered or heat-strengthened glass.

Ambience double-glazing consists of two or more lights of glass separated by chambers filled with air or other dehydrated gas.
An aluminium spacer containing a desiccant is used to separate the lights.
The unit stays dry thanks to a double layer of moisture-proof sealing.
The second sealant keeps the two lights firmly in place and ensures the integrity of the system.

Low-emissivity ARIPLAK Low E is a high performance glass.
In the manufacturing process, one or more layers of metal and metallic oxide are deposited on one of the glass surfaces by a process of high vacuum cathodic pulverisation.
This treatment is carried out at a low temperature, not affecting the flatness of the glass.

ARIPLAK Solar Control Glass is produced by depositing one or more metallic layers onto the glass surface by means of high vacuum cathodic pulverisation.
This treatment is carried out at a low temperature, not affecting the flatness of the glass.
The sun has a surface temperature of 5,700 K. At this temperature it emits radiation whose peak can be found on a wavelength of 500 nanometres (central zone of visible radiation); this radiation is partially absorbed by the earth’s atmosphere.
The distribution of the remaining energy on the earth’s surface Ariplak Solar Control Glass allows greater control over light and energy transmission, and offers a wide range of aesthetic options.
In climate-controlled spaces, where air-conditioning is essential, it is advantageous to eliminate as much of the sun’s radiant energy as possible.
This multi-layered metallic coated glass provides the solution, along with subsequent energy savings.
When the coatings are combined with tinted glass, many different reflected hues can be created, making available a full range of colours and solar protection properties

A new technology has been developed to increase the performance of traditional double-glazing, where the traditional aluminium spacer is replaced for a thermo-plastic material (TPS).
This unique system allows the use of a high molecular weight gas filling, together with a structural silicone sealant.
The TPS formulation is based on polyisobutylene, desiccants and ultra-violet inhibitors.

Look at standard clear glass for a moment, and you'll see that it isn't really clear - there's a slight greenish hue.
But SunGuard UltraWhite is virtually free of color, making it perfect for curtain walls, atriums, skylights, entranceways and storefronts - in other words, anywhere you want an even more striking neutral color. |

| Offset Glazed (OS) Systems offer a shallow face reveal which creates a flush exterior appearance. OS Systems were designed for labor-saving stacking-type installations and may be inside or outside glazed. Internal water deflectors at intersection of intermediate horizontal and vertical mullions allow infiltrated water to be drained into a continuous sill gutter and weeped to the exterior. Optional vertical mullions for structural silicone glazing are available for 1/4" glazing infills. These systems accommodate most United States Aluminum entrance doors. |

Glasses which have been heat-treated to increase their resistance to mechanical and thermal stresses.
The glass is heated to more than 600 °C and then gradually cooled.
Heat-strengthened glass is mainly used to prevent breakage caused by thermal stresses. It is not considered a safety glass. When broken, this type of glass shatters into large pieces that remain in the frame.

Laminated glass is made by bonding two or more simple lights of glass to PVB (polyvinyl butyral) sheets, a plastic substance with excellent adhesion, elasticity, transparency and resistance.
It is also possible to temper glass before laminating (Stralami Temper).

| Laminated glass consists of two or more lites that are permanently bonded by heat and pressure with one or more plastic interlayers of polyvinyl butyral (PVB). Both the glass and the interlayers can be supplied in a variety of colors and thicknesses to provide the desired appearance. |
